Output 1620c01808ee8edc2b1ebe9dd7ef6019ea5802af558b2fa2c7f40dcfd001bb99:2

value
639481
script pubkey
OP_0 OP_PUSHBYTES_20 df8bae68395c7ff7107afd5c83ff894acbe32f24
address
bc1qm796u6pet3llwyr6l4wg8lufft97xtey0t6yrp
transaction
1620c01808ee8edc2b1ebe9dd7ef6019ea5802af558b2fa2c7f40dcfd001bb99
confirmations
75615
spent
true